I plan to spend 5 years in Europe or North America post MBA. Then return to Nigeria to lead strategic initiative in the Oil and gas sector.
With 9 years of experience in energy and a plan to return to Nigeria to lead strategic initiatives, your goals make sense.
However, Booth is highly competitive, and without a GMAT score, your candidacy cannot be assessed seriously.
Your GPA of 3.45 is decent but not strong enough to offset the absence of a test score. For Booth, you will need at least a 700+ GMAT Focus to stand a realistic chance.
I suggest broadening your school list to include programs with strong energy and Africa-focused networks, such as Duke Fuqua or Oxford Saïd.
